In 1919, Landru’s arrest made headlines, his trial attracted crowds and writers of the time began to write the legend of the first French serial killer. Later, it will be filmmakers, television and platforms that will help make serial killers truly monstrous heroes of popular culture. The artists who portrayed these violent figures, the stars of the small screen who popularized them and the families of the victims who helplessly witness this disturbing starification look back on the highlights of this collective and morbid passion.
